水热处理前后ZSM-5分子筛MTP反应催化性能研究
Catalytic performance of ZSM-5 zeolite for MTP reaction before and after steam treatment

Abstract
A ZSM-5 zeolite with the particle sizes of about 400nm~1μm was synthesized from macroporous silica gel by hy-drothermal crystallization, named as zeolite A, which was treated with steam to obtain zeolite B. The structural properties of both zeo-lites A and B were characterized by SEM, XRD, NH3-TPD and nitrogen adsorption, and their catalytic performances for methanol to propylene (MTP) reaction were comparatively investigated. Results show that steam treatment caused a decrease in the strength and amount of acidic sites and an increase in pore volume and average pore width. As a result, the propylene selectivity and life time of the catalyst were significantly improved.关键词
